appurtenance
n
(usu pl 通常作復(fù)數(shù)) (law 律)
1 minor piece of property; accessory 小片地產(chǎn); 附屬物.
2 privilege or right that goes with the ownership of property 附屬於財(cái)產(chǎn)所有權(quán)的特權(quán)或權(quán)利
He inherited the manor and all its appurtenances. 他繼承了那片莊園及其一切特權(quán).
